What “service” means when sourcing heating alloys
When you compare suppliers for high-temperature heating materials, service goes beyond the product label. It includes how quickly a team responds to technical questions about resistance, expected oxidation behavior, and compatibility with your heater geometry. It also Kanthal Apm includes how consistently orders are packed and shipped so your production line is not delayed. Finally, good service means clear documentation, traceability options, and transparent guidance on installation and operating limits.
For industrial buyers, the service difference often shows up in pre-purchase support. A supplier that understands industrial heating can help you choose the most practical grade for your watt density, airflow conditions, and temperature profile. That guidance reduces the risk of premature failures and helps you plan maintenance intervals. It can also simplify procurement because you get straight answers rather than trial-and-error recommendations.
Supplier support vs. product performance: where the gap shows
Many companies focus on claiming high heat resistance, but the value comes from aligning performance with your exact application. In practice, two wires that share similar nominal properties can behave differently depending on tooling, annealing history, and surface condition at Kanthal Replacement Wire the time of installation. A service-focused supplier will discuss how material handling and order specifications can influence consistency. That level of detail helps you maintain stable temperature control and repeatable heating results across batches.
Equally important is how replacements are handled when you need a substitute material. A reliable source will treat a “replacement” as an engineering decision, not just a sales item. They can compare electrical characteristics, thermal behavior, and typical use cases so you can validate fit before full-scale deployment. This approach reduces downtime and helps you maintain the performance of your heating system without unnecessary redesign.
How to compare equivalent wire offerings and lead times
Service comparisons should include how a supplier handles equivalent materials and how they communicate tolerances and expectations. Ask whether they provide consistent coil dimensions, diameter control, and clear specs for resistance targets. For heating engineers, these details affect how power levels translate into temperature, especially in tight control loops. If a supplier can’t explain the measurable differences between options, you may face surprises during validation testing.
Lead time and supply reliability matter because industrial heating schedules are rarely flexible. Compare how each supplier manages inventory, how they handle partial shipments, and how they respond when demand changes. A dependable partner will communicate order status, packaging methods suited for coil protection, and shipping options for global logistics. That operational reliability can be as valuable as the alloy itself, particularly when you must maintain production continuity.
